Story
Simone is a beautiful 3-year old female (possible) Australian Shepherd mix who was brought to the HSOV on August 26, 2024 by a compassionate individual who found her on State Route 676 in the Churchtown area near Marietta Ohio. Simone was dragging an attached leash and, though she was obviously a very scared/frightened girl, she seemed to sense that this Good Samaritan was her guardian angel/savior .. And Simone jumped into her car and was driven to the safety of our shelter. Thanks also to the Washington County Ohio Deputy Sheriff who met them at HSOV and took Simone into the Receiving area of our shelter and made sure she was safe for the night. Simone has a lovely chocolate brown coat with blonde shading, a long tail, and an adorable face with expressive brown eyes, blonde eyebrows, a liver-colored nose, and a long chubby muzzle. Simone has teeny tiny 'folded over' ears which suggest that she might have some Shar-Pei ancestors in her family background. Simone was examined by one of our wonderful local veterinarians on August 28th because she had painful burns/peeling on the pads of her paws when she entered our shelter. Simone is temporary listed as a "Special Needs Dogs" since she is currently on antibiotics and anti-inflammatory/nerve pain medications. Our HSOV staff/kennel techs are soaking her sore feet in an Epsom salts solution each day, and Simone will return to the veterinarian's clinic for a follow-up appointment in a week or so. These photos of Simone were taken on August 30th in the shelter bathroom where she is currently being housed. Simone has a rather demure disposition but loves soft/soothing conversations, gentle petting, and attention. She is enjoying a quiet blanket-filled room of her own while she recuperates from her paw injuries. Simone weighs 40.2 lbs and isn't a very large girl when you see her in person. In compliance with the Ohio Revised Code, Simone was held for three days so that her family would have an opportunity to reclaim her with proof of ownership .. But nobody called or came looking for this beautiful girl. Update: Simone's paws have healed up nicely, and she is no longer listed as being 'Temporarily Special Needs'. She loves taking walks these days and looks forward to being walked by our staff and volunteers. We've learned that Simone is not good with cats. Simone was spayed on October 1, 2024 and was also given rabies vaccine. Update: Simone went home with a foster family on December 28, 2025 so that she could enjoy a real home environment instead of a shelter kennel and will be with her temporary family 24/7 for companionship. Simone is still available for adoption. Story
Oreo was adopted from us a few years ago but was sadly returned today 3/16/2024. She is a beautiful Pit/ Aussie mix that is now 3 years old. She is spayed, up to date and house trained. Oreo was returned because she started showing too much interest in the house cat and tried attacking it. She is also not good around small dogs. She lived with another bigger dog and did great. She is very sad and nervous being back in the shelter. We would love to find her a home with no little animals and possibly one other large doggy friend (meet and greet would be required). She absolutely adores her humans and younger children. She would follow them anywhere and listens very well. She loves to go play outdoors and go for walks. Would do best in an active home. Adoption fee is $100.00

Story
Bandit is an adorable 4-year old male Border Collie/Spaniel mix who was brought to the HSOV on December 4, 2025 with several of his housemates (including Brutus, Molly, and Spot) for a heartbreaking reason. Their mistress had passed away recently, and there was suddenly they became homeless since there was nobody left to take care of them. This awesome boy has a white coat with black spotting, a long tail, and a beautiful black face with dark brown eyes, a white muzzle with black freckles, and large floppy ears which are fringed in wavy curls. Bandit has a happy, outgoing personality and wiggles his cute derriere the moment you make eye contact with him. Bandit weighs 44 lbs. Bandit will surely steal your heart when you meet him in person (smile). Bandit will be neutered before being officially adopted by his new family. He could be fostered-to-adopt while he is awaiting his neuter procedure with an approved HSOV foster/adoption application. Bandit would love to be back in a loving home instead of a floor crate.

Story
Molly is a beautiful 5-year old female Border Collie mix who was brought to the HSOV on December 4, 2025 with several of her housemates (including Bandit, Brutus, and Spot) for a heartbreaking reason. Their mistress had passed away recently, and they suddenly became homeless since there was nobody left to take care of them. This little sweetheart has a black medium-haired coat with a curly/wavy texture, a long tail, and an adorable face with hopeful trusting eyes, a black button nose, silver/frosty shading on her muzzle, and long floppy ears. Molly has a 'Type A' outgoing personality and literally begs for attention. These updated pictures were taken on December 12th 2025. Molly posed beautifully for several glamour photos in her floor crate, and she later enjoyed some one-on-one time with HSOV Kennel Tech Cheyenne Laskowski in the lobby of our shelter. All of the HSOV dogs love Cheyenne, so naturally Molly was over-the-moon happy soaking up loving attention from Cheyenne. Molly weighs 41.6 lbs. She walks fairly well on a leash. Since Molly has already been spayed, she could leave our shelter rather quickly with her new family. Please complete an HSOV adoption application for approval if you would like to foster (or adopt) Molly in time for the Christmas holiday. Molly would be ever so thankful to be back in a loving home.
